 TA63ST215WPremium,MVM join:2000-11-23 there kudos:2 | That could have been coolant as well. The engine was under the back seat by the end of the crash...
In real crash tests the vehicles are fueled. Checking for fuel leaks is part of the reason for the test. -- The talented hawk speaks French. |
